About the Role

As a key member of the design team, you will work closely with the menswear buyer, head of design and founder, to continually grow and develop the offer.

The role requires a high level of graphic and print ability, with good knowledge of different application techniques and strong Photoshop and Illustrator skills.

You will be working directly with suppliers to develop seasonal designs, creating a good rapport, providing detailed tech packs and working directly with them on development trips.

Some international travel will be required which could be up to 4 times a year.

Requirements

  • Provide a high level of awareness and knowledge on current and future trends and to use this enhance the design quality of the department.
  • Creating season themes that reflect current trends while maintaining the company’s handwriting and protecting brand territories.
  • Working and developing closely with the buying team.
  • Understanding and sourcing of new fabrics.
  • Strong Illustrator and photoshop skulls.
  • Develop graphics, embroideries and prints.
  • Work with suppliers to develop your designs and provide detailed tech packs.
  • Going on research and development trips. Both local and international.
  • Work collaboratively with departments across the business to aligning on seasonal direction, timelines, styling and customer insights.
  • Build brand identity by delivering beautiful collections that are true to the company’s aesthetic
  • Confidently present collections to the wider business

Experience

  • Extensive experience working as a menswear designer
  • You should have experience of graphic and print design, a good technical knowledge of garment construction, fit and fabrication as well as a good eye for colour, detail and styling.
  • You will have excellent Illustrator and Photoshop skills and an enthusiastic and adaptable approach with a highly organised and collaborative approach.
  • You should hold a BA(Hons) degree certification or higher
